The Mechanism Behind Double Chain Accumulation Drum Machines
Understanding the mechanism of double chain accumulation drum machines is crucial for appreciating their innovative applications. These machines utilize two parallel chains that work in unison to transport items along a continuous loop. The design allows for reliable accumulation, sorting, and forwarding of products with minimal wear and tear.
Key Components of Double Chain Accumulation Drum Machines
The efficiency of double chain accumulation drum machines can be attributed to several key components:
- **Drum Assembly**: The drum serves as the core of the machine, facilitating smooth transport and accumulation of materials.
- **Double Chain System**: The two chains ensure consistent load handling and reduce friction, leading to less maintenance.
- **Drive Mechanism**: This component powers the machine, allowing for variable speed control and precise positioning of materials.
- **Sensors and Control Systems**: Modern machines are equipped with sensors that monitor the flow and position of materials, enabling automated operations.
